During MFA flow we check if there are any active sessions for a given device and location and close them before creating a new VPN session.
This can happen if a client fails and tries to reconnect before the session is cleared due to a timeout.
As of now there is no dedicated event for this logged in the activity log.
Result: Client with an active MFA-authorized connection restarts and reconnects quickly (before location-configured timeout). The connection is established and works as expected. In the DB we can check that the initial session is marked as disconnected.
